Обновление версий файлов проекта

Обновление версий с SVN

В Проекте Simulink®, чтобы получить последние версии всех файлов проекта от репозитория системы контроля версий, нажимают Update в разделе системы контроля версий вкладки Simulink Project.

Используйте Обновление, чтобы получить изменения других людей от репозитория и узнать о любых конфликтах. Если вы хотите отступить локальные изменения, использование Возвращается Проект вместо этого. Смотрите Отменяют Локальные Изменения.

После того, как вы обновляете, проект отображает диалоговое окно, перечисляющее все файлы, которые изменились на диске. Можно управлять этим поведением с помощью настройки проекта, Показывают изменения на обновлении системы контроля версий.

Когда ваш проект использует систему контроля версий SVN, Обновление вызывает svn update, чтобы внести изменения от репозитория в вашу рабочую копию. Если существуют изменения других людей в ваших измененных файлах, SVN добавляет маркеры конфликта к файлу. SVN сохраняет ваши модификации.

Внимание

Гарантируйте, что вы зарегистрировали файлы SLX как двоичный файл с SVN перед использованием Обновления. Если вы не делаете, маркеры конфликта SVN могут повредить ваш файл SLX. Симулинк Проджект предупреждает вас об этом, когда вы сначала нажимаете Update, чтобы гарантировать, чтобы вы защитили свои образцовые файлы. Смотрите Регистрируют Образцовые Файлы с Subversion.

Необходимо разрешить любые конфликты, прежде чем можно будет фиксировать. Смотрите Конфликты Твердости.

Обновление версий с Git

При использовании систему контроля версий Git™, нажмите Pull в панели системы контроля версий.

Внимание

Гарантируйте, что вы зарегистрировали файлы SLX как двоичный файл с Git перед использованием Получения по запросу. Если вы не делаете, маркеры конфликта могут повредить ваш файл SLX. Смотрите Настроенную Систему контроля версий Git.

Вытяните выбирает последние изменения и объединяет их в ваше текущее ответвление. Если вы не уверены, что собирается войти от репозитория, использовать выборку, чтобы исследовать изменения сначала и затем объединить изменения вручную.

Вытяните может перестать работать, если у вас есть конфликты. Со сложным изменением вы можете хотеть создать ответвление из источника, внести некоторые изменения совместимости, затем объединить то ответвление в основное ответвление отслеживания. Для следующих шагов смотрите Получение по запросу, Нажатие и Файлы Выборки с Git.

Обновите выбранные файлы

Чтобы обновить выбранные файлы, щелкните правой кнопкой и выберите команду Обновления для системы контроля версий, которую вы используете. Например, если вы используете SVN, выберите Source Control> Update from SVN, чтобы получить новые локальные копии выбранных файлов от репозитория.

Похожие темы

Была ли эта тема полезной?